Teaching and Research Fields
私たちの研究室では、ナノスケールの大きさをもつ物質・材料の電子物性を、理論・計算によって解明し、ナノスケールの領域で顕著に起きる特異な電子物性について、新しい機能物性を理論的に予測し、設計を行っています。
私たちの身の回りには、様々な物質があります。銅などの電気を流す金属、シリコンなどのエレクトロニクス素子に利用される半導体。あるいは、ダイアモンド、黒鉛、カーボンナノチューブは、どの物質も、炭素原子だけからなるにも関わらず、ダイアモンドは絶縁体、黒鉛は金属、カーボンナノチューブは金属または半導体となります。これらの違いは、物質内部の原子がなす結晶構造と、結晶中での電子状態が起源です。これらをミクロな視点で明らかにするのが、電子物性理論です。
ナノテクノロジーの急激な進歩によって、グラフェン(炭素原子だけからなる一原子分の厚みしかもたないシート)などの一原子層の厚みしかもたない究極的に薄い物質などが電子・光デバイスに応用されつつあります。そこでは、従来の半導体物理学では記述できない物理現象が数多くあることが分かってきています。さらに、ナノスケールの世界では、表面やエッジの効果が電子物性に強い影響を与えることが分かっており、そこではマクロな世界では現れない特異な量子物理現象が現れます。このため、従来のデバイス物理理論を単純に使うことはできず、それらを書き換えていく必要があります。新しい理論的な知見を得ることで、高効率のエネルギー輸送や変換などを指向した様々機能の設計ができるようになります。私たちの研究室では、(1) 基礎理論の構築、(2)理論を応用した機能設計、(3)新しい物性の予測という大きな三つの目標をかかげて、解析的な理論計算と大規模な数値計算によって、研究を進めています。
